What a place.... 4 courses. 2 on site and 1 public course next door.
The Montague and Etanique(spelt that wrong), both lovely and difficult. Both require you to use caddies, which is loads of fun because some of the characters are priceless.
The public course is great, leaving most memebrs courses here, in its dust.
But the jewel in Fancourts crown is Fancourt Links. Host to several South African Opens, it is a short drive from the resort, and God, what a place. Millionaires golf at its best, empty fairways, fabulous air conditioned clubhouse, cheap food and drink and service to die for. The course is daunting, bunkers that can give you nose bleeds, greens that make your putter tremble and drives that seem absolutly impossible. The caddies take bets on their players all the way round,(though they claim they don't).
We sat in the bar after the round, casually chatting to JOHN BLAND!!!! and realised that this place is heaven on earth.
I cannot praise the place enough. it was brilliant.
